"this is the main reason for" vs "this is the main reason of"

Both phrases are commonly used, but 'this is the main reason for' is the correct construction. 'This is the main reason of' is not grammatically correct in English. 'For' is the preposition that should be used to introduce the reason for something.

Last Updated: March 19, 2024

this is the main reason for

This phrase is correct and commonly used in English.

Use 'this is the main reason for' when explaining the primary cause or justification for something.

Examples:

  • This is the main reason for his success.
  • The lack of funding is the main reason for the project's delay.

this is the main reason of

This phrase is not grammatically correct in English.


Alternatives:

  • this is the main reason for
